In the lead-up to Sunday’s highly anticipated Puppy Bowl, this year’s 13 adorable contestants visited the White House for a puppy training camp with Michelle Obama and presidential pets Bo and Sunny. The event came as part of the First Lady’s Let’s Move initiative.
Politico reports area grade schoolers helped to put the pups ‘through the paces’ of training.
“Bo and Sunny lined the pups up for practice on the White House South Lawn to run through tire and tackle drills, hone their ball and chew toy skills, play fetch with the kids and of course take a requisite water break with the First Lady followed by a nap in the grass,” according to an adorable press release.
